Name webruntime
Version 108.0.5359.217-32 (d9792956a6655070737c65bdc4fae1f69e224eb9)
Summary Chromium webruntime for webOS
Description
Section webos/apps
License Apache-2.0 & BSD-3-Clause & LGPL-2.0-only & LGPL-2.1-only
Homepage
Recipe file recipes-webos-ose/chromium/webruntime_108.bb
recipes-webos-ose/chromium/webruntime.inc
recipes-webos-ose/chromium/webruntime-common.inc
recipes-webos-ose/chromium/gn-utils.inc
recipes-webos-ose/chromium/exportbuildscript.inc
recipes-webos-ose/chromium/webruntime-repo_108.inc
Layer meta-luneos (master branch)
Inherits
  • features_check
  • gettext
  • pkgconfig
  • python3-dir
  • python3native
  • webos_configure_manifest
  • webos_enhanced_submissions
  • webos_filesystem_paths
  • webos_lttng
  • webos_prerelease_dep
  • webos_public_repo
  • webos_submissions
  • webos_system_bus
  • webos_version
  • webruntime_apps
Dependencies
  • alsa-lib
  • atk
  • bison-native
  • cairo
  • curl
  • dbus
  • elfutils-native
  • fontconfig
  • freetype
  • g-media-pipeline
  • gconf
  • gettext-native
  • glib-2.0-native
  • gperf-native
  • icu
  • libcap
  • libdrm
  • libexif
  • libwebosi18n
  • libxkbcommon
  • luna-service2
  • nspr
  • nspr-native
  • nss
  • nss-native
  • openssl
  • pango
  • pciutils
  • pixman
  • pkgconfig-native
  • pmloglib
  • python3-beautifulsoup4-native
  • python3-html5lib-native
  • python3-lxml-native
  • python3-native
  • python3-six-native
  • python3-soupsieve-native
  • python3-webencodings-native
  • udev
  • umediaserver
  • virtual/egl
  • virtual/gettext
  • virtual/i686-oe-linux-compilerlibs
  • virtual/i686-oe-linux-gcc
  • virtual/libc
  • wayland
  • wayland-native
  • webos-wayland-extensions
  • xorgproto
  • g-media-pipeline
  • lttng-ust
  • pulseaudio
  • umediaserver
  • pulseaudio
  • cambufferlib
  • media-codec-interface
PACKAGECONFIG options
  • av1-codec
  • dcheck
  • debug
  • debug-blink
  • gav
  • google_ozone_wayland
  • gstreamer
  • intel_ozone_wayland
  • lttng
  • neva-media
  • pulseaudio
  • smack
  • test-coverage
  • umediaserver
  • v8_lite
  • webos-audio
  • webos-camera
  • webos-codec

Sources

git://github.com/webosose/chromium108

Patches

Patch Status
files/0001-Add-window.open-support.patch Pending
files/0002-WebOS-Shell-Surface-add-client_size_changed-wayland-.patch Pending
files/0003-DesktopNativeWidgetAura-don-t-apply-DIP-for-SetBound.patch Pending
files/0004-palmGetResource-improve-legacy-compatibility.patch Pending
files/0005-palmGetResource-Fix-loading-of-local-resources.patch Pending
files/0006-webossystem_injection.cc-fix-some-PalmSystem-functio.patch Pending
files/0007-app_shell-override-default-OnWindowHostClose-to-clos.patch Pending
files/0008-wayland_touch-apply-device_scale_factor-to-events.patch Pending
files/0001-Use-shlex-instead-of-pipes.patch Backport [https://chromium.googlesource.com/chromium/tools/depot_tools.git/+/b808b1bcdd79b344246e0147e98708b91b4573fa]
files/0001-Define-UChar-as-char16_t.patch Backport [https://chromium.googlesource.com/v8/v8/+/182d9c05e78b1ddb1cb8242cd3628a7855a0336f]

Other branches

This recipe in other branches of meta-luneos:

Branch Recipe
master webruntime 108.0.5359.217-32 (this recipe)
nanbield (Yocto Project 4.3) webruntime
nanbield (Yocto Project 4.3) webruntime
mickledore (Yocto Project 4.2) webruntime
mickledore (Yocto Project 4.2) webruntime
langdale (Yocto Project 4.1) webruntime
langdale (Yocto Project 4.1) webruntime
kirkstone (Yocto Project 4.0) webruntime 94.0.4606.128-42
kirkstone (Yocto Project 4.0) webruntime 108.0.5359.217-1
honister (Yocto Project 3.4) webruntime 91